Transaction 587db24335b0bcdc25f8a5568c26d2a61ef6a739a93ca233d2ff845e19bf17d2
1 Input
1 Output
-
587db24335b0bcdc25f8a5568c26d2a61ef6a739a93ca233d2ff845e19bf17d2:0
- value
- 38612949
- script pubkey
- OP_0 OP_PUSHBYTES_20 ecd2ca49e1b79fb9ccbafda405d9e1fb44bd237d
- address
- bc1qanfv5j0pk70mnn96lkjqtk0pldzt6gma3fnjqy